Global Frequency Converter Market Overview: Trends and Forecasts

  Frequency Converter Market Overview: Frequency converters, also known as variable frequency drives (VFDs), are devices that convert power from a fixed frequency and voltage to variable frequency and voltage. They are used in a variety of applications, including industrial automation, motor control, aerospace and defense, and renewable energy sources. In this article, we will discuss the various aspects of the frequency converter market, including its types, applications, and technological advancements. Frequency Converter Market  is expected to grow at a CAGR of 8.0% during the forecasted period 2022-2030, due to growing demand for frequency converters in developing countries. Types of Frequency Converters: Frequency converters are categorized into two main types: AC power supply frequency converters and power electronics frequency converters. Rising Demand for Digital Fault Recorders: Market Insights and Future Prospects

Digital fault recorder Market Overview: The digital fault recorder (DFR) market is a critical component of the power grid industry. These devices are used to record and analyze electrical system faults, providing valuable data that helps to prevent blackouts, improve energy efficiency, and enhance power system stability. The market for digital fault recorders is highly competitive, with several key players operating in the industry. The global  Digital Fault Recorder Market  is expected to grow at 4.75% CAGR during the forecast period. One of the primary drivers of growth in the digital fault recorder market is the increasing demand for energy efficiency. With the rise in energy consumption, the need for efficient and reliable  electric power transmission  has become more critical than ever before. Revolutionizing Efficiency and Safety: The Emerging Trends in Boiler Control Market

  Boiler Control Market Future Trends: Smart and IoT-Enabled Controls:  The future of boiler control systems lies in connectivity and data-driven insights. IoT-enabled sensors and smart controls will become increasingly prevalent, allowing remote monitoring, real-time adjustments, and predictive maintenance. These features enhance efficiency, reduce downtime, and optimize energy consumption. Data Analytics and AI Integration:  Boiler control systems will leverage advanced data analytics and artificial intelligence to optimize operations. AI algorithms can analyze historical data, predict potential faults, and fine-tune boiler parameters for maximum efficiency. This approach improves performance and reduces energy wastage. Energy Efficiency and Sustainability:  With a growing emphasis on sustainability, future boiler control systems will focus on energy efficiency.
